量linux安装:信号量保护路径(linux安装信号)
Linux安装:信号量保护路径
信号量是Linux操作系统的一种常用功能,它的基本原理是授予不同程序访问资源的控制权限,以便安全的操作系统。具体而言,当Linux安装和卸载时,系统就需要信号量来保护路径,以确保操作的安全性。
首先,当Linux安装之前,Linux系统会生成一个信号量。要获取路径信号量,需要经过这一过程:
1.设置多个可执行文件
首先,您应将可执行文件设置为系统所需的路径集,以确保系统正常运行。
2.设置信号量
其次,通过为路径设置信号量来保护,以确保安装程序正常运行。要实现信号量的路径保护功能,需要执行以下代码:
fd = sem_open(path,O_CREAT,O_RDWR,0); // 设置信号量
sem_wait(fd); // 等待信号量
sem_unlink(path); // 删除信号量
上述代码主要实现了设置信号量,等待信号量和删除信号量的功能。
3.安装Linux
接着,您就可以安全地执行Linux安装程序了。在安装程序执行期间,信号量的状态不会受到任何影响,可以保护您的路径信息。
4.释放信号量
安装Linux系统后,您就可以释放信号量了。同时,如果您的安装失败或者反悔了,可以通过以下命令删除信号量:
sem_unlink(path);
总结
Linux安装需要信号量保护路径,以便安全操作。所以,如果您要安装Linux系统,请先确保路径信息安全,然后才可以顺利安装Linux。